it was NO surprise that BMW won the comparisons. It always wins the comparisons in Car and Driver. I'm not saying that most of the time BMW doesn't earn first place, but C&D are a little biased towards them. Having said that I am a loyal C&D fan...don't always agree with them, but they USUALLY are very objective and I think their performance numbers are usually the most accurate and consistant. As for the BMW handlig better than the AWD Audi, that could be just a matter of tires, which of course should be addressed by Audi. I don't think anyone here will disagree with you that BMW is the handling/ride king...although from what I hear they may be loosing ground to MB and Audi. Even when the new 9-3 arrives, I don't expect it to do much better than midpack in comparisons. SAABs are a balance between performance and practicality and when you are a jack of all trades, it's hard to master one. I do expect that the new 9-3 will at least be in the same league as the vehicles compared in that article...not the outdated outcast.
